    From the perspective of a settlement leader, this is a bit unfeasible. These are communities that NEED a place to roleplay, and will NEED a place to settle without drastic changes every few days and loads of pesky moving around. Not the mention the influx of older players who make a return every new map. Having such a drastic time-crunch is borderline debilitating and will lead to only half-assed or half-finished cities (it will not be pretty). It's easy to say "Hey, just paste it, or build/expand it in once the map starts", but keep in mind that ASSUMING pastes are still an option next map, they still cost funds no one will have or be able to afford from the beginning. Lets say we just grind the materials and build things in by hand. With either of these options, it will at BEST take months to see it through. Why is this necessary? Rather spending time having fun and roleplaying, not to mention getting things together as made necessary by the beginning of the map, your playerbase would be spending it gathering materials; when they could very easily be given the opportunity to relax. Consider that all this building and all this work that is put forward is through the hard work of several people; volunteering their TIME into realizing all these things you suggest. 

    I get the concept of immersion, and trying to stay true to realism. But sometimes that simply does more harm than good. Trust me, camp roleplay gets old real fast, and while nice in concept - it is incredibly inconvenient when put into practice.

    The Silver Council
    And the roles that comprise it 



    THE MAHERAL serves as a paradigm for the cultural conventions of The Silver State of Haelun’or, guiding Mali’thill in the doctrine of Maehr’sae hiylun’ehya and in turn ensuring its preservation.

     

    • To see that the integrity of Maehr’sae hiylun’ehya is maintained, the Maheral acts as the counterbalance to the Sohaer and The Silver Council, ensuring that their duties are fulfilled in adherence to progress and health. 
    • Ascertains the purity of all High Elven Bloodlines and retains the ability to categorize their standing as Ahtalonnii, Talonnii or Actalonnii.
    • Serves as the highest and final authority of all High Elves on matters of purity and culture, as their purity is uncontested as determined by the Council of Malauriran.
    • The Maheral can be removed ONLY through the majority vote of the Council of Malaurian.

     

    THE OFFICE of the Maheral:

     

    • The Sulii’ceru is a role occupied by a single Mali’thill of the Maheral’s choice. Their identity is to remain undisclosed to all, including the Sohaer, as their sole purpose is to absorb information anonymously, effectively serving as the eyes and ears of the Maheral.

     

    • The Ernnir is a role occupied by a single Mali’thill of the Maheral’s choice. They serve as their scribe and secretary, often assisting the Maheral in executive tasks where requested.

     

     


    THE SOHAER serves as the administrative leader of The Silver State of Haelun’or, managing the executive duties of the domain and in this task facilitating the pursuit of Maehr’sae hiylun’ehya. 

     

    • Coordinates The Silver Council; elheial’thilln. This responsibility entails managing the roster of Okariran to maintain a productive and full Silver Council.

    • Directs all diplomatic and military exploits of The Silver State of Haelun’or.

    • Sanctions treaties.

    • Oversees and conducts meetings with The Advisory, whenever deemed necessary.

     

    THE OFFICE of the Sohaer:

     

    • The Okariran are a council consisting of three roles; Okarir’tir, Okarir’mali and Okarir’nor. Together, they fulfill respective administrative duties that are each essential to the management of The Silver State of Haelun’or and her Citizenry.

     

    • The Advisory is a committee under the Sohaer. The role of Advisor, otherwise known as Annilerir, is granted to all Tilruir to form a board whose purpose is to provide further insight alongside a second opinion on several matters. Though they are summoned at the Sohaer’s discretion, their primary purpose is to deliberate on subjects concerning The Silver Council.

     

    • The Medi’ir is a role granted to a single Mali’thill, they serve as the Sohaer’s second, and as such are expected to fulfill miscellaneous tasks as they are assigned; oftentimes concerning something akin to a scribe’s work or that of a secretary.

     

     

     

    THE OKARIR’TIR manages all necessities in relation to law and order within the Silver State. They are to ensure peace is kept within the Silver City, as they are held liable for the well-being of the citizenry and their ability to safely pursue Maehr’sae hiylun’ehya without foreign disruption. 

     

    • The drafting of  Citizens into the Sillumiran

    • Managing the promotion and demotion of all Sillumiran, including the assignment of Tilruir under their office.

    • Arranging of Purity Tribunals

    • The coordination of arrests and subsequent detainment of all concerned parties.

    • All military practices; including training, patrols and the distribution of relevant duties.

    • Sanctions all citizenship applications and manages the distribution of keys to the citizen door. It is their responsibility to ensure no ill-intending figure or impure ‘ata infiltrates the citizenry and blends with the common inhabitants of The Silver State of Haelun’or.
    • Is expected to attend all Silver Council and Public gatherings arranged if they are able, serving as a consultant to the Sohaer and extending their vote whenever prompted.
    • At their request, the Okarir’tir is entitled to anonymity

     

    THE OFFICE of the Okarir’tir:
     

    • The Tilruir’tir is defined as the second in command of the Sillumiran, answering only to their superior and aiding in the management of all military practices and participating members according to the standards and expectations set out by the Okarir’tir

     

    • The Sillumiran is the militaristic body of The Silver State of Haelun’or, serving as the protectors of elCihi. Sillumir are expected to abide by the hierarchy and maintain anonymity whilst fulfilling their duties. 

     

     

     

    THE OKARIR’MALI administers and ensures that the excellent living standards of the Mali’thill is upheld and constantly improved; be it concerning their health, education, or employment. It is the state entrusted duty of the Okarir’mali to ensure that all necessities are met.

     

    • Arranges events and social gatherings to ensure the citizenry’s recreational needs are met with plentiful enrichment.

    • Upholds the public etiquette; ensuring that applicable practices such as the dressing culture, and social structure of Asul’hileia are adherent to Maehr’sae hiylun’ehya.

    • Allocates wards, assuring that all underaged citizens are housed and their education secured. As such, it is their duty to see this task fulfilled, if necessary relocating wards should their guardian be proved incapable.

    • Coordinates the distribution of work across The Silver State of Haelun’or. It is their responsibility to see that all citizens are employed. 

    • Is expected to attend all Silver Council meetings and Public gatherings arranged if they are able, serving as a consultant to the Sohaer and extending their vote whenever prompted.

     

     

    THE OFFICE of the Okarir’mali:

     

    • The Tilruir’mali is second to the Okarir’mali, aiding in matters of administration alongside running the parlor and Inn; a central area to most residents of Haelun’or.

     

    • The Tilruir’maehr is entrusted with the coordination and maintenance of the Eternal Library, and in extension the education of the citizenry. The role entails the continued effort to expand on the collection of books and the knowledge pertaining to The Silver State of Haelun’or; be it through studies or research expeditions.

     

    • The Tilruir’hiylun manages the clinic, ensuring that all citizens are physically, and mentally healthy. This includes the hiring and training of new clinicians, as well as directing all scientific exploits - such as alchemy and the development of medicine within The Silver State of Haelun’or.

     

     

     

    THE OKARIR’NOR manages the flow and storage of resources, alongside the distribution of property in the Silver State, as well as maintaining the city and land in flawless condition.

     

    • Manages the treasury of the Silver State of Haelun’or; including all expenses and the assignment of budgets concerning the offices of the Okariran

    • Houses newly arrived citizens as they are cleared by the Okarir’tir to reside within the Silver State.

    • Coordinates housing, ensuring that more is built as necessary, as well as filing for the eviction of those that have left.

    • Manages trade as it is established with foreign domains. It is their responsibility to supervise all Haelunorian stalls; including those outside the verdict of the capital.

    • Is expected to attend all Silver Council meetings and Public gatherings arranged if they are able, serving as a consultant to the Sohaer and extending their vote whenever prompted.

     

     

    THE OFFICE of the Okarir’nor:

     

    • The Tilruir’nor is second to the Okarir’nor; similar to their counterparts, they are to aid elOkarir in fulfilling their responsibilities to the council. In addition to this essential role, they are entrusted with managing the stewards, ensuring that their duties are diligently fulfilled.

  11. This a heavy rework of the original Afflicted lore; should this iteration be implemented, players will have the option to drop Affliction or continue using it according to this new piece. In addition, Teacher Applications will be wiped, and those who once held active TA’s will have to seek out the recipe and method of obtaining a TA again. This version of Afflicted will occupy 2 out of five magic slots.

     

     


     

    Spoiler

     

     

     


     

    PREFACE


    The voidal hollow plumed outward from the area that was once Ando Alur, spreading the corruption that was held within the tear far along the East of Almaris. From this day forth, afflicted were barred from a great deal of interaction with this side of the map; specifically, the events. Should a descendent blessed with the now defective symbiote have stepped too deep into voidal soil, they’d find themselves trembling - shaking with unease, before seizing up and locking at their joints. Should they not be dragged away, the host would choke on their own foaming bile and die, or suffer from a great deal of brain damage. This proved the symbiotes inability to provide what it was originally crafted for in the first place - to mimic the abilities of a voidal horror, and to combat them directly. The symbiote began to sink into its own depression after this discovery, screaming at its host not to find themselves even near the voidal taint - and when the corruption lifted, the thing fell into its own hibernation… to prepare and evolve, for when this thing would inevitably happen again. The host would find themselves growing accustomed to its newly awakened, and newly empowered symbiote upon those gifts being granted again. A refined power rose within them then, no longer so loose and thrown about… the host would be more knowledgeable of their own feats. The void would not be something for the afflicted to fear any longer - no longer debilitating, but empowering in the face of voidal casters and beasts. Upon the shrill talk of moon speech, the beholder of that symbiote would find themselves enraged. Their blood would nearly boil with that innate anger that rose within, and the idea to handle the voidal being as hostile would become far too present to ignore. Whether to kill, or drain them of their liquid mana, the symbiote must be quelled in one way or another. A show of how far the thing had grown. A show of force.

     

    Those known as the afflicted are those granted with gifts of alchemical make, oftentimes being viewed as the epitome of their work. To warp themselves at will, as akin to portions to their gifts that could take hours or even days to perfect. They are imbued with another lifeform known only as the symbiote, warping the perception and prowess of the host over time, ‘til they are no longer the meagre descendent they once were. To warp flesh and bone to harbor talons, to hear their way through the dark… Another hand, or three, for their crafts; the afflicted usher in a new era for their ilk.

    THE SYMBIOTE

     


     

     

    Following the needed recipe and know-how to create the symbiote, one would find it growing as would any other descendant fetus - though now, with the estranged looks that the symbiote would harbor. It is often compared to a slug, or a worm, in even its earliest stages. As it manifests, the fluids and herbs in its tank would be devoured, or absorbed into its scaly flesh. At its final stages, the symbiote reflects a gradient of colorless flecks. Black, to white, sometimes entirely gray, white, or black. Only on rare occasions does it bear the color brown. Once grown and implanted into the body of a descendant, it will transfer its own knowledge of all things alchemical into the mind of the beholder.

     

     


     

    CREATION

    Only TA holders are able to clone their symbiotes into transferable replicas, With this ability, alongside the steps that follow, they are able to turn eligible descendants into afflicted. 

    The process of replication for a treated symbiote takes time [1 OOC WEEK]. During this time, the symbiote goes into a state of stasis and is unable to act according to the host's wishes, essentially leaving the afflicted vulnerable, and unable to use their usual abilities. The afflicted will find themselves - for the duration of this process - in a perpetual state of starvation, as they will be unable to satisfy the Symbiote’s demand for nutrition no matter what and how much they eat. They will experience the typical symptoms of any starving descendant; Delirium, a notable lack of strength and energy, as well as a lack of balance and coordination, amongst other symptoms, effectively leaving the afflicted defenseless.

     

    The process does not end here, however. The newly formulated symbiote, though strong enough to live, will be unable to adapt to a foreign host without prior treatment to condition it. As such, throughout the duration of a narrative month [24 Hours], the cloned symbiote must be soaked and maintained in a specifically designed formula - then contained in an airtight jar.


    RECIPE

    First the alchemist is to prepare a base solution; a mixture of the recipient’s blood as well as their own. It is to then be distilled alongside a bottle of liquid mana and a singular measure of the recipient's yellow bile. This will complete the base necessary for creating the symbiote.

     

    The core ingredients are as follows, all grounded into fine dust, dried, and distilled as necessary to acquire a consistency similar to ash or flour:

     

    - Strength x2

    - Growth x5

    - Endurance x2

    - Connection x3

    - Life x3
     

    Once the symbols are refined into a soluble powder, it is to be unified with the distillate prepared prior; boiled and stirred in a pot until a perfectly unified liquid is procured. The final product would present itself as a tenebrous, dense yellow-tinted concoction. Within this liquid, is where the cloned symbiote will be housed for the length of a narrative month [24 Hours]. With this treatment, it will adapt to the conditions faced once they are introduced to its host. And with that, the symbiote is ready to place within the selected descendant.

    THE PROCESS OF ASSIMILATION

     


     

    When a symbiote is introduced to a foreign host, they do not immediately settle into its new environment. An afflicted person will not be able to tap into their full potential until the symbiote has entirely settled, effectively becoming akin to another organ within the host’s body. The process comes in multiple stages, throughout which the host will go through a multitude of changes; both drastic, and minor.

    STAGE ONE (T1)
    As soon as the symbiote is introduced to the new environment, the recipient will feel the effects of its demands almost instantly. It will begin drawing in the body’s nutrients without measure, constantly requisitioning nourishment the host did not previously require or seek out. The afflicted will begin to starve, their fat steadily dwindling as it is consumed by the symbiote - leaving the host in a perpetually malnourished state. Any attempt by the host to meet these demands will prove difficult as no amount of consumption will quell the destructive hunger. During this time, the afflicted will be especially susceptible to disease, injury, and a failure to eat and drink in excess may ultimately lead to their death. The symbiote, still unable to moderate its demands, will absorb all nutrients made available until there are none left to seek, or until it has adapted to the new environment and begun to feed from the host in moderation. Their teeth and stomachs will ache, as they would with a cavity, or mundane stomach ache.

    WEAR

     


     

    ON THE MIND

    An Afflicted by no means views the world in the same way as a descendant. Instead it is seen in a calculative way. The world is perceived in its most literal sense, as an afflicted mind will always occupy itself with analyses. Instead of perceiving a stone wall as a mere structure, the symbiote will force the beholder to see it for what it really is. In this case, a wall meant to give those behind it sanctuary. Creatures such as cattle will be seen for their parts and what uses each may carry. Their prior personality traits will be left behind at worst, morphing the person into a shell of a person. Or, at best, the more mundane bits of emotion will be muffled, restrained by thoughts of logic. A fear of harm to their bodies will always be present, giving those imbued with the symbiote a strong sense of self-preservation at almost any cost. Fears of losing limbs, sight, or even more looming things such as aging will constantly haunt the hosts thoughts, despite their healthy forms, and their elongated lifespans. In their writing, those bearing the symbiote will find themselves writing in the material alphabet, dotting their works with these markings without care or likely even the knowledge that they had done so.
    An Afflicted will no longer see satisfaction in most former carnal desires. Most notably, upon being merged entirely with their symbiote, they will no longer feel physical attraction - even if they once did. The Afflicted will have grown asexual, and will no longer find the inclination to partake in intimacy for any self-indulgent purpose. Though they may still reproduce or participate in the activity, the Symbiote will be dormant throughout.


    ON THE BODY
    A siphoning malady. The symbiote leeches off of the host to a horrible, strenuous degree until they are sickly and feeble. It demands upwards of 6000 calories per day, though even when met, the host will hardly feel any better than they had prior. Very little of this nourishment is given to themselves, causing them to lose weight until the symbiote learns to adapt to spreading its resources about its new home. This hunger will cause the host to do unspeakable things, even when they are entirely adapted to housing the symbiote within their bodies. Some afflicted are sighted tearing into an opponent during battle to keep themselves nourished long enough to continue utilizing their gifts for the next batch of enemies to come. While others, will only be able to sate their hunger through the use of alchemical nutrients. All afflicted will crave liquid mana, which sates their hunger for a time, as well as diminishes the urge to lash out without the substance. However, over the course of their assimilation, the afflicted will find their teeth strengthening to the degree of steel, allowing them to mash up materials such as wood, metals, or rubber. Their bite strength is also increased to a large degree when in use of replication. Their stomachs now harbor an intense strength, which allows for it to digest these odd, foreign materials. At later stages of their metamorphosis, the host will be as coordinated as they once were, if not to a greater extent. They know precisely what goes on within their forms and how everything has been designed to function.
